css中的display是什么意思
程序员文章站
2022-04-04 12:45:46
...
css中的display是用于规定应该生成的框的类型的属性。对于html等文档类型,必须谨慎使用display属性,否则可能会违反html中已经定义的显示层次结构。
属性介绍:
display 属性规定元素应该生成的框的类型。
对于 HTML 等文档类型,如果使用 display 不谨慎会很危险,因为可能违反 HTML 中已经定义的显示层次结构。对于 XML,由于 XML 没有内置的这种层次结构,所有 display 是绝对必要的。
(学习视频分享:css视频教程)
常用属性值:
none 此元素不会被显示。
block 此元素将显示为块级元素,此元素前后会带有换行符。
inline 默认。此元素会被显示为内联元素,元素前后没有换行符。
inline-block 行内块元素。(CSS2.1 新增的值)
list-item 此元素会作为列表显示。
run-in 此元素会根据上下文作为块级元素或内联元素显示。
举例:
<!DOCTYPE html> <html> <head> <meta charset="utf-8" /> <title>display属性的none属性值</title> <style type="text/css"> body { background-color: #aaa; } .div { width: 400px; height: 60px; border: 1px solid; margin-top: 10px; } .none { display: none; } </style> </head> <body> <div class="div">元素1</div> <div class="div none">元素2</div> <div class="div">元素3</div> </body> </html>
相关推荐:CSS教程
以上就是css中的display是什么意思的详细内容,更多请关注其它相关文章!
推荐阅读
-
类文件中的方法名前加上一个&符号是什么意思
-
PHP代码中函数前面的@是什么意思?
-
PHP的语法,<<
-
ecshop中$val{0}是什么意思?解决方案
-
CSS中!important的用法和在IE6下的表现_html/css_WEB-ITnose
-
如何设置网页中的一段文字,使它的宽度是页面宽度的62%且能自动换行?_html/css_WEB-ITnose
-
取值,并赋值到相应的文本框中_html/css_WEB-ITnose
-
显示器中的DCR是什么意思 显示器dcr要不要开
-
请大家帮我看一下我这段代码中的ul和a为什么不能显示在同一行中。_html/css_WEB-ITnose
-
chrome中不可见字符引发的float问题_html/css_WEB-ITnose